Forgive yourself. Cut yourself some slack. Stop beating yourself up for not fitting into a size 4 pair of jeans, or for not baking home made cookies, or for forgetting to put the dollar under your daughter’s pillow after she lost her tooth. It all doesn’t matter. What matters is that you are there, in the moment with your kids–loving them at every turn. All they want is you and they don’t care what size you wear. Be there and be kind.
